WordPress SEO插件有很多,比如All in One SEO Pack、Yoast SEO使用较多的插件都可以实现每个分类都有一个 meta description。如何使得WordPress变得轻巧和高效,这里介绍一个WordPress分类使用图像描述作为meta description的技巧。
在仪表盘 - 文章 - 分类目录中编辑一个分类,会看到“图像描述”这个输入框可以填写分类描述。
可以将这个描述输出到 meta description 中。
<?php /** * 定义关键词和描述 */ $description = ''; $keywords = ''; /** * 判断属于分类页面 */ if (is_category()) { // 分类的description可以到后台 - 文章 -分类目录,修改分类的描述 $description = wp_strip_all_tags(category_description()); // 使用分类标题作为关键词 $keywords = single_cat_title('', false); } ?> <?php /** * 输出关键词 */ if ($keywords!=""){?> <meta name="keywords" content="<?php echo $keywords; ?>" /> <?php }?> <?php /** * 输出描述 */ if ($description!=""){?> <meta name="description" content="<?php echo $description; ?>" /> <?php }?>
上段php代码中使用wp_strip_all_tags对description做格式化。否则输出的内容将带了p标签。